TPM2_Unseal requires TPM2_ST_SESSIONS, and tpm2_unseal_cmd() always does
set up either password or HMAC session.
Remove the branch in tpm2_unseal_cmd() conditionally setting
TPM2_ST_NO_SESSIONS. It is faulty but luckily it is never exercised at
run-time, and thus does not cause regressions.
